How does sexual desire affect alignment of couple goals?
As humans, we all have unique aspirations in life. These could range from career ambitions, personal interests, hobbies, or even family dreams. Our individual goals shape who we are as people and help guide our decision-making process.
When it comes to sexually active couples, sexual desire becomes an important factor to consider. It has the potential to influence the level of satisfaction and happiness experienced by both partners, regardless of whether they share similar aspirations.
If one partner has higher sexual needs than the other, there may be conflicts over how much time should be spent on satisfying those needs. This can result in a mismatched view of priorities between the couple, leading to disagreements about where to allocate resources and energy.
When it comes to alignment of couple goals with individual aspirations, sexual desire is more likely to cause issues if one or both partners lack self-awareness. Self-awareness involves knowing oneself well enough to understand what drives them and being able to express that effectively. Without self-awareness, it becomes difficult for partners to communicate honestly about their wants and needs, making it harder to align their desires with each other's expectations.
Poor communication skills can lead to misunderstandings, frustration, and resentment. This can further worsen the situation, causing additional tension within the relationship.
What does this mean for relationships?
For many couples, sexual intimacy plays a crucial role in maintaining a healthy relationship.
When sexual desire isn't aligned with personal aspirations, it can become problematic. If one partner feels like their sexual needs aren't being met or fulfilled, it can create feelings of dissatisfaction and resentment towards the other partner.
These feelings can build up, leading to strained relationships. Therefore, it's essential to have open discussions about sexual preferences early on in the relationship to avoid potential conflicts later. It helps establish clear boundaries and expectations that both parties are comfortable with.
Misalignments in sexual desires may also impact the quality of sex itself.
If one partner has higher libido than the other, they may feel pressured into having sex more often than they would like, which can result in less enjoyable encounters. This can cause resentment and reduce the frequency of intimate moments between them. In some cases, it could even lead to infidelity if one person decides to seek out a partner who better satisfies their needs elsewhere.
Misalignments in sexual desires can harm relationships by creating an imbalance in couple goals. The most effective way to overcome such issues is through honest communication and mutual understanding. Each party should be willing to compromise and understand each other's perspective to find common ground. By doing so, they can avoid conflicts, increase satisfaction levels, and deepen their bond as a couple.
